Ethereum Staking Returns Set to Outpace U.S. Interest Rates, Bolstering investment Appeal

The prospect of Ethereum Staking yields surpassing those of U.S. interest rates in the upcoming year marks a significant milestone in the financial industry, as investors may increasingly gravitate towards the Decentralized finance (DeFi) sector in search of more lucrative returns. This anticipated shift comes amidst a backdrop of declining rates and escalating transaction fees within the Ethereum network, hinting at a narrowing yield gap between traditional safe Investments and Ethereum Staking Rewards.

The Anticipated Shift in investment Trends

Recent Market dynamics reveal that the spread between Ethereum’s Staking returns and the traditional Effective Federal Funds Rate has lingered in negative territory since the middle of 2023. However, emerging factors suggest this trend could invert as early as mid-2025, offering a dual advantage for Ethereum investors. Notably, FalconX, a renowned crypto trading and institutional brokerage firm, attributes this potential turnaround to the Federal Reserve’s recent interest rate cuts, coupled with the expectation of continued low rates into the next year.

Rising Ethereum Yields versus Falling U.S. Interest Rates

Insights from futures markets underscore the growing possibility of the federal funds rate dropping below 3.75% by March 2025, with an even more significant decrease to 3.5% by June 2025. Such reductions in U.S. rates are likely to diminish yields on conventional assets like Treasury bonds, thereby making Ethereum Staking an increasingly attractive investment option. Presently, Staking yields for Ethereum are hovering around 3.2%, showcasing substantial appeal when compared to traditional financial instruments.

David Lawant, head of research at FalconX, emphasizes the unprecedented potential for Ethereum Staking rates to outperform risk-free rates, particularly in the midst of a robust crypto bull Market. This scenario has only occurred once before during the fallout of the FTX debacle, marking a historic period of financial turmoil for the industry.

Transaction Fees and Staking Yields

Over the past week, Ethereum’s transaction fees soared to their highest levels in nearly two months, indicating a resurgence in blockchain activity. Though these fees have recently adjusted to an average lower rate, their fluctuations significantly influence Staking yields, offering enhanced returns for participants in the Ethereum network.

FalconX predicts that the combination of lower U.S. interest rates and higher Ethereum Staking yields could render Ethereum Staking yields more competitive with traditional yield-bearing assets within the next two quarters. This potential positive spread may increase the attractiveness of Staking as a higher yield alternative to risk-free investment options.

Regulatory Hurdles and Institutional Interest

Despite the enticing prospects of Ethereum Staking, regulatory challenges persist. The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ission’s scrutiny, particularly concerning the Staking of customer Ethereum in ETF products, remains a substantial barrier. Since Ethereum’s transition to a proof-of-stake model in September 2022, the ability for Ethereum holders to earn Rewards through Staking has been evident. However, the SEC’s approval of spot Ethereum ETFs that can accommodate Staking is awaited. Until such offerings secure regulatory approval, mainstream institutional interest could remain muted.

Yet, informed asset managers and private Wealth firms might start leveraging direct investment in Ethereum, slowly cultivating a demand among traditional institutions for direct exposure to Staking Rewards.
